Blood and Bacon vs Red Dead Redemption
A full spec-by-spec comparison of Blood and Bacon vs Red Dead Redemption — engine, performance, dimensions, features and price, with the differences highlighted to help you decide.
| Specification | Blood and Bacon Grunge Games | Red Dead Redemption Rockstar Games |
|---|---|---|
| Overview | ||
| Release Date | February 1, 2016 | May 18, 2010 |
| Availability | Released | Released |
| Developer | BIG | Rockstar North, Rockstar Games, Double Eleven, Rockstar San Diego |
| Publisher | Grunge Games | Rockstar Games |
| Age Rating | — | Mature |
| Official Site | — | http://www.rockstargames.com/reddeadredemption/ |
| Gameplay | ||
| Genre | Action, Adventure, Casual | Action, Shooter |
| Game Modes | Single-player, Multiplayer, Co-op, Online Co-op, Online Multiplayer | Single-player, Multiplayer |
| Perspective | First-person | Third-person, 3D |
| Average Playtime | 3 hours | 6 hours |
| Platforms & Pricing | ||
| Platforms | PC | PC, PlayStation, Xbox, Nintendo |
| Available On | Steam | Steam, Xbox Store, PlayStation Store, Xbox 360 Store |
| PC Requirements | ||
| Minimum Requirements | OS: Windows Vista, Windows 7, Windows 8 and up Processor: 1.2 GHz Pentium 4 Minimum Memory: 600 MB RAM Graphics: Shader Model 3.0, Direct3D , Hardware Acceleration DirectX: Version 10 Storage: 300 MB available space Sound Card: Sound Card is Required or Virtual Sound Card Additional Notes: Supports Multiple Resolutions and AA Settings |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system OS: Windows 10 64-Bit Processor: Intel® Core™ i5-4670 / AMD FX-9590 Memory: 8 GB RAM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 960 / AMD Radeon R7 360 DirectX: Version 12 Storage: 12 GB available space Sound Card: Direct X Compatible |
| Recommended Requirements | — |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system OS: Windows 10 64-Bit Processor: Intel® Core™ i5-8500 / AMD Ryzen 5 3500X Memory: 8 GB RAM Graphics: NVIDIA RTX 2070 / AMD RX 5700 XT DirectX: Version 12 Storage: 12 GB available space Sound Card: Direct X Compatible Additional Notes: SSD recommended |
| Critic & Community Scores | ||
| Community Rating | 3.1 / 5 (115 ratings) | 4.4 / 5 (2,214 ratings) |
| Metacritic | — | 95 / 100 |
